About Jennifer Zemba Mls (Ascp)
Jennifer Zemba is a Lab Application Manager at COPAN Diagnostics, Inc., where she has worked since 2021. She holds a Bachelor's degree in Clinical Laboratory Science from Ferris State University and is certified as a Medical Laboratory Scientist by the American Society for Clinical Pathology.
